When a supersonic aircraft flies in the air there will be a shock ahead of the aircraft. The appearance let the resistance increase greatly. To clearly understand the location of the shock, as well as the flow field between the shock and the body is very important.
![Page 6: Shuxing Chen ( Fudan University ) Mathematical Analysis of Supersonic flow past bodies](https://reader035.vdocuments.pub/reader035/viewer/2022062515/56649cfd5503460f949cde41/html5/thumbnails/6.jpg)
Many experiments show that in the supersonic flow field the shock ahead of a sharp body is generally attached, while the shock ahead of a blunt body is detached.
Next we first consider the supersonic flow past sharp bodies.

Many mathematicians paid much efforts to the study on the mathematical analysis of supersonic flow past bodies
![Page 15: Shuxing Chen ( Fudan University ) Mathematical Analysis of Supersonic flow past bodies](https://reader035.vdocuments.pub/reader035/viewer/2022062515/56649cfd5503460f949cde41/html5/thumbnails/15.jpg)
Courant-Friedrichs in 1948 put forward this problem, and give solutions for the case, when the body is a wedge or a cone.
![Page 16: Shuxing Chen ( Fudan University ) Mathematical Analysis of Supersonic flow past bodies](https://reader035.vdocuments.pub/reader035/viewer/2022062515/56649cfd5503460f949cde41/html5/thumbnails/16.jpg)
•When the body is a wedge, the problem can be solved by solving a set of algebraic equations (R-H conditions)
•When the body is a cone, the problem is reduced to solve a b.v.p. of an ordinary system.
![Page 17: Shuxing Chen ( Fudan University ) Mathematical Analysis of Supersonic flow past bodies](https://reader035.vdocuments.pub/reader035/viewer/2022062515/56649cfd5503460f949cde41/html5/thumbnails/17.jpg)
Gu Chaohao, Li Daqian and others ( 1960’s)
• They studied the case when the body is a curved wedge.
• They first applied the theory of partial differential equations to solve this problem.

Main points of the method
The blow up of the edge.
Near the surface of the body: the existence of the solution to the initial boundary value problems of hyperbolic systems
Near the shock: the existence of the initial value problem with discontinuous initial data for the nonlinear hyperbolic system of conservation laws.

Chen Shuxing & Yi Chao (2014)
Theorem: When the vertex angle of the triangle wing is near to p, the incoming flow is supersonic and with a small attack angle, then there exists an solution of the problem with a shock attached on the two edges of the wing.
